加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

VNCSERVER连不上linux问题

(2011-04-12 16:10:55)
标签:

vncserver

xlib

no

protocol

specified

it

分类: linux
周末同事急电,马上建数据库。
习惯了图形界面,可是发现远程启动vncserver报错了
[root@localhost ~]# export DISPLAY=:0.0
[root@localhost ~]# xhost +
Xlib: connection to ":0.0" refused by server
Xlib: No protocol specified
xhost:  unable to open display ":0.0"

oracle用户下vncserver,然后查看日志:
tail -F /home/oracle/.vnc/localhost.localdomain:1.log
Xvnc: error while loading shared libraries: libstdc++-libc6.1-1.so.2: cannot open shared object file: No such file or directory

用下面的方法解决:
ln -s /usr/lib/libstdc++-libc6.2-2.so.3 /usr/lib/libstdc++-libc6.1-1.so.2

再起vncserver,又查看日志:
2/04/11 15:44:35 Listening for HTTP connections on TCP port 5801
12/04/11 15:44:35   URL http://localhost.localdomain:5801
Font directory '/usr/X11R6/lib/X11/fonts/misc/' not found - ignoring
Font directory '/usr/X11R6/lib/X11/fonts/Speedo/' not found - ignoring
Font directory '/usr/X11R6/lib/X11/fonts/Type1/' not found - ignoring
Font directory '/usr/X11R6/lib/X11/fonts/75dpi/' not found - ignor
Fatal server error:
could not open default font 'fixed'
xsetroot:  unable to open display 'localhost.localdomain:1'
twm:  unable to open display "localhost.localdomain:1"
xterm Xt error: Can't open display: localhost.localdomain:1


网上找了半天资料,都没解决问题,所以就暂时手工建库。

不过这件事情一直困扰着我,今天在老罗的帮助下,终于把问题搞定了。

老罗的方案是:
vncserver -fp /usr/share/fonts/X11/fonts/misc

我的操作是:
[root@localhost ~]# cd /usr/X11R6/lib/
[root@localhost lib]# ls
modules
[root@localhost lib]# ln -s /usr/share/X11 X11

0

阅读 收藏 喜欢 打印举报/Report
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有